Abstract

In industries there will be many big pipelines carrying various types of liquids, including the flammable liquids and corrosive liquids. It is necessary to control the flow rate of the liquid for enhancing the processes and to prevent the accidents. The paper proposes a methodology to monitor and control the liquid flow in the pipeline of industries through web server. There are many systems to do the same, but this is about to monitor and control the flow of liquid using Internet with the help of Raspberry pi and Arduino. The flow rate of the liquid is measured by Hall Effect sensor based flow meter. Arduino, a microcontroller development board reads the pulses from the flow meter and sends it to Raspberry pi, a microcomputer to control the electro valve which is connected to the pipeline. Server was setup by means of Raspberry pi..
